# mywork — sync my work communications to local Markdown

Mirrors the **currently authenticated** person's work comms into one folder:

- **Jira** — every issue you're involved in (assignee / reporter / watcher),
  full dump including the **comment thread** (the actual discussion).
- **Slack** — (A) what you're involved in (mentions, DMs, threads you're in)
  and (B) threads that mention your Jira issue keys, cross-linking the two.

## Identity comes from auth — never hardcode it

This skill is meant to be installed by anyone. Do **not** put a name, email,
Slack user id, Jira site, or project key in any command:

- **Jira**: JQL uses `currentUser()`; the site/cloudId come from `acli`'s login.
- **Slack**: use the `to:me` / `from:me` search modifiers, which resolve to the
  logged-in Slack user. (The Slack MCP also reports the logged-in `user_id` in
  its tool descriptions — read it at runtime; don't bake it into files.)

## Quick start

```bash
# 1. Jira (headless). Default = open issues you're involved in.
python3 ~/.claude/skills/mywork/scripts/sync-jira.py --out ./comms
#   add --days 90 to include recently-touched closed issues
#   add --exclude-projects SEC to skip automated dependency-scan tickets
#   add --all for every involved issue (can be large)
#   --jobs N  renders N issues concurrently (default 6) — near-linear speedup
```

Then do the **Slack step**. There are two paths. Just run `sync-slack.py` — it
self-detects [`slackdump`](https://github.com/rusq/slackdump) and signals via its
exit code which path applies:

```bash
python3 ~/.claude/skills/mywork/scripts/sync-slack.py --comms ./comms   # --days 14
#   exit 0  -> done, headless (Path 1)
#   exit 2  -> slackdump not installed     } do Path 2
#   exit 3  -> slackdump not authenticated } (agent fetch, below)
#   --jobs N             run N searches concurrently (default 5)
#   --refresh-channels   force-refresh the joined-channels cache (else ~weekly)
#   --exclude-channels   drop channels by name glob, e.g. 'china,*-cn,mpdm-*'
#                        (group DMs / 群聊私信 are the mpdm-* ones)
```

Both paths converge on the **same** `render-slack.py`, so the Markdown output is
identical in shape. The raw `slack_read_thread` / `slackdump dump` output is the
single source of truth in `_raw/`; the `.md` files are derived (idempotent).

## Path 1 — slackdump (headless)

If `slackdump` is installed and a workspace is authenticated (one-time
`slackdump workspace new`), `sync-slack.py` does everything with no agent:
runs three involved searches + each Jira key, dumps each matching thread,
converts to `comms/slack/_raw/*.txt`, and runs `render-slack.py`. It's cron-able.

The involved searches (all bounded by `--days`):
- `from:me` — threads I posted in.
- `to:me` — DMs / direct address to me.
- **`<my display_name>`** — catches channel posts that **@-mention me** but aren't
  "to" me (e.g. pairing-session summaries that tag me as a participant). Slack
  indexes `<@U…>` mentions under the *display_name*, so the bare name as a keyword
  finds them; `to:me` and `@name` do **not**. (Keyword ⇒ may also match the literal
  word — usually still "about me", occasionally a false hit.)

Notes:
- It owns the slack output: each run wipes `_raw/*.txt` + `involved|by-jira/*.md`
  and regenerates. Exit `2` = slackdump absent, `3` = not authenticated.
- More complete than Path 2 (slackdump paginates the full window; the MCP search
  caps at ~20 hits/query, and can't see mention-only posts).
- Standalone (non-thread) posts: kept when they mention me / are a DM to me / are
  a Jira hit (synthesized from the **full** search payload — text isn't truncated);
  my own stray one-liners are dropped.
- Identity (who "me" is, and my display_name for the mention search) is learned
  at runtime from the `from:me` results — nothing hardcoded.

Speed (all searches are independent slackdump processes, so the sync fans out):
- Searches run concurrently (`--jobs`, default 5); the `from:me` → mention-search
  dependency is the only serialization point.
- Searches pass `-no-channel-users -files=false` — ~2× faster on large result
  sets, and lossless (we read only the `SEARCH_MESSAGE` rows, never channel users).
- The joined-channels set (used to drop search-only public hits) is the single
  most expensive call (`slackdump list channels`, ~15-75s, rate-limit-prone), so
  it's **cached** in `comms/slack/_member_channels.json` and refreshed at most
  weekly. Force a refresh with `--refresh-channels`.

Channel filtering — nothing is dropped by default; exclude explicitly:
- `--exclude-channels 'china,*-cn,mpdm-*'` drops channels by name glob
  (case-insensitive) — the Slack analogue of Jira's `--exclude-projects`.
- Multi-person group DMs (群聊私信) are named `mpdm-*`, so `mpdm-*` drops them.
- (Search-only hits from public channels you never joined are always filtered
  out via the joined-channels set, independent of `--exclude-channels`.)

## Path 2 — agent fetches → script renders (fallback)

Use when `slackdump` is not installed. *Fetching* needs the in-session Slack MCP
tools (only an MCP client can call the claude.ai connector), so it's agent-driven
— not cron-able. The agent dumps each `slack_read_thread` result **verbatim** to
a raw file; `render-slack.py` then formats it (no model tokens spent on layout).

Default window: **last 14 days** (compute the unix cutoff, pass as `after=`).

### 1. Fetch + dump raw (agent)

**A. What I'm involved in** (`category: involved`)
1. Mentions + DMs to me:
   `slack_search_public_and_private(query="to:me", sort="timestamp", after="<cutoff>")`
2. Threads I've spoken in:
   `slack_search_public_and_private(query="from:me", sort="timestamp", after="<cutoff>")`
3. De-dupe by `(channel_id, thread_ts)`; skip bot-only DMs (Jira, Kolide,
   Google Calendar/Drive, Spock, …).

**B. Threads about my Jira issues** (`category: by-jira`)
1. Read keys from `comms/jira/_keys.txt`.
2. For each `KEY`: `slack_search_public_and_private(query="KEY")` (keyword).
   Skip keys whose only hits are the Jira bot's assignment nudges.

For **every** thread kept, call `slack_read_thread` and write its **verbatim**
output to `comms/slack/_raw/<name>.txt`, preceded by an `@@meta` header you fill
from the *search* result (the thread body alone lacks channel name / permalink):

```
@@meta
slug: dm-xuxin-20260623-1782201646     # output basename; involved only
kind: dm                               # dm | channel
peer: Xu Xin                           # the other DM participant (dm only)
channel_name: ai-coe                   # channel name w/o '#' (channel only)
channel_id: D82B0SG9M
thread_ts: 1782201646.318239
permalink: https://theplant.slack.com/archives/...
category: involved                     # involved | by-jira
owner: felix                           # the authenticated user (marks "(me)")
jira_key: ISMS-610                     # by-jira only (file is named <jira_key>.md)
jira_summary: [RISK25] ...             # by-jira only
@@body
<paste the slack_read_thread output here, unchanged>
```

Display names need **no** `slack_read_user_profile` lookup — they're already in
each `From:` line of the thread output, and the renderer parses them.

### 2. Render Markdown (script)

```bash
python3 ~/.claude/skills/mywork/scripts/render-slack.py --comms ./comms \
    --owner "<your display name>"   # marks your messages "(me)"; --tz +08:00 to override
```

Parses every `_raw/*.txt` and writes `involved/<slug>.md` + `by-jira/<KEY>.md`
**plus `index.md` + `_index.json`** (a triage manifest). It is tuned for an AI
reader: YAML front-matter per file, full timestamps under a declared `tz`, an
`(me)` marker for the owner, Jira keys cross-linked, and normalized noise (emoji
skin-tones stripped, Tencent-invite boilerplate collapsed, attachments typed as
`[image: …]` / `[file: …]`). Resolves Slack markup (`<@U|name>`→`@name`,
`<!here>`, `<url|text>`→links, HTML entities). Deterministic and idempotent.

## Output layout

```
comms/
├── jira/
│   ├── _keys.txt                 # issue keys (input for Slack step B)
│   └── <KEY>/ticket.md           # full dump incl. comments (+ attachments/)
└── slack/
    ├── _raw/<name>.txt              # verbatim slack_read_thread + @@meta header
    ├── index.md                     # triage manifest (newest-first table)
    ├── _index.json                  # machine-readable sibling of index.md
    ├── involved/<slug>.md           # generated by render-slack.py
    └── by-jira/<KEY>.md             # generated by render-slack.py
```

Re-running is safe and idempotent: the Jira step overwrites each issue folder;
for Slack, overwrite the `_raw/*.txt` dumps and re-run `render-slack.py` (the
`.md` files are derived — never hand-edit them, edit the raw dump or the script).

## Prerequisites

- **acli**, authenticated to your Jira site (`acli auth login`).
- **inspecting-jira-issues** skill (does the per-issue Markdown rendering):
  `npx skills add sunfmin/inspecting-jira-issues`
- **Slack**, either path:
  - *Path 1* — [`slackdump`](https://github.com/rusq/slackdump) installed
    (`brew install slackdump`) + authenticated (`slackdump workspace new`).
    Fully headless / cron-able.
  - *Path 2* — Slack connected as an MCP tool in the session (agent-driven).

The Jira script auto-locates `jira-to-markdown.py` under `~/.claude/skills/` or
`~/.agents/skills/` (override with the `JIRA_TO_MARKDOWN` env var).
